This NSN is assigned to Item Name Code (INC) 01855. [AN ITEM INTERNALLY THREADED FROM ONE END, AND COMPLETELY INCLOSED ON THE OPPOSITE END. THE OUTER PERIPHERY PARALLEL TO THE THREADED AXIS MAY BE SQUARE, CYLINDRICAL, HEXAGONAL, OCTAGONAL, OR DODECAGONAL AND TAPER TO A CONE OR DOME SHAPE ON THE CLOSED END. FOR LIKE ITEMS WHICH ARE STAMPED OR FORMED FROM SHEET STOCK, SEE NUT (1), STAMPED. FOR SIMILAR ITEMS WHICH ARE FLAT ON TOP AND BOTTOM SEE NUT (1), SLEEVE OR POST, ELECTRICAL-MECHANICAL EQUIPMENT.].
